    When I arrived in Oahu, I went on a quest for a uke (ook) and lessons to get comfortable with the instrument. Initially I went to a music store on Kapahulu Ave., and then chugged over on my mountain bike on Koko Head Ave. to a little uke studio that I was told Jake Shimabukuro owned before he hit it big. A really cool local guy by the name of Paul Iinuma mentioned Puapua down in Waikiki, by the hostel I was staying at, just right off the beach. He worked there, and so I went in one night, bought a cheap little Leolani with a hard case and little beginner book/cd for about $130 all together. A good deal for being in Waikiki, a place not known to be cheap for anything. I talked to Paul further, and decided to go to the free lessons offered between that store and their store at the Sheraton. After sitting through the very basic beginner classes, I asked Neil if he could set up some lessons. His teaching approach seemed to work the best for me, personally. Lessons were $40 for 45 minutes, and they take credit card only. Over the month I was on island, I had four lessons with Neil, and he even put out a strum technique a little advanced for me, but which helped my growth. It's a cool little store, prices are reasonable, and it was nice getting the feet wet learning on the island, from a local who could play it well. And the 'ya' after almost every sentence when he was explaining things was definitely island style. Definitely had a cool attitude, fun to learn from and work with. The central Waikiki location is good too, if you're limited on your mobility. As a note--Troy Fernandez of Ka'ua Crater Boys fame jams on the street at night in front of the ABC Store just outside of the Hawaiian Marketplace. Not to be missed. Aloha.
